Reading questions

  1. What do you think is the book GEB really about? Based on the preface, how would you describe its core idea?
  2. How does the structure of GEB (with dialogues, metaphors, and unconventional styles) reflect its content?
    // Do you think this format amplifies or complicates its message?
  3. What do the figures have in common, according to the book? How do you see the connections between mathematics, art, and music?
  4. Why is the concept of formal system important to understanding the book? What's your understanding of it?
  5. How do you think the MU-puzzle reveal about rules, logic, and meaning?
  6. Do you think it's important to distinguish between "meaning" and "syntax"? Can meaning emerge from purely mechanical rules?
  7. What's your thoughts on the role of self-reference in logic and mathematics?
    // It's related to Gödel’s Incompleteness Theorem, which will be discussed later in the book.

Reading questions

[Chapter 1]

  1. Feynman emphasizes the joy of discovery and the value of curiosity. Do you relate to his perspective? Can you share a moment when you found joy in figuring something out?
  2. How does Feynman’s childhood influence his approach to learning and science? What role does his father play in shaping his thinking?
  3. Feynman discusses how people often seek definitive answers rather than appreciating the unknown. He expresses a preference for uncertainty over false certainty. Do you find comfort in uncertainty, or do you prefer having clear answers?

[Chapter 2]

  1. Feynman predicts the evolution of computing. Which of his insights turned out to be accurate? Were there any surprising miscalculations?
  2. He suggests that the human brain and computers operate differently. Do you think AI is now closer to replicating human thought than Feynman anticipated?

[Both chapters]

Feynman describes the stark contrast between the devastation in Hiroshima and Nagasaki and the celebrations in Los Alamos following the atomic bomb’s success. Later, he reflects on his deep discomfort with this realization. How do you interpret his emotional response?
